March in Aleppo protest occupation of Afrin in its 5th anniversary

The 5th anniversary of the occupation of Afrin by the Turkish state was protested in Aleppo.

Aleppo Revolutionary Youth Movement and Young Women's Union held a march to mark the 5th anniversary of the occupation of Afrin by the Turkish state.

The march kicked off in front of the headquarters of the Youth Movement in Şêxmeqsûd District, and ended in Afrin Park in the borough of Eşrefiye. Nadye Yûsif, a member of the Young Women's Union, addressed the crowd on behalf of the young people.

Yûsif paid tribute to all the martyrs in the person of the martyrs of the Epochal Resistance and said: "Since the occupation, the Turkish state has been plundering Afrin and its nature. Afrin is always in our hearts and we will end the occupation.”

Yûsif underlined that the people of Afrin, who were forced to settle in Shehba and Şêxmeqsûd, will continue their resistance until Afrin is liberated.
